The Wonersh Park Association (WPA) is run by volunteer residents, who represent a road or part of a road in the Park. The WPA's principal role is to arrange gardening and maintenance of the common areas. To this end, an annual fee of £50 is currently asked of each household, to fund the gardening and maintenance of the entrance brickwork. Your Committee Member will contact you to ask for the fee and it would be appreciated if you would set up an annual direct debit payable in January.
The roads, grass verges and trees are all owned by Surrey County Council, who are responsible for maintenance. Residents are asked to use the Waverley website (see the 'Park Upkeep" section of this website for details) to report potholes and unsafe trees near their property. The WPA specifically does not get involved with planning issues or neighbour disputes, but does ask that residents respect their neighbours privacy with respect to noise and bonfires (especially with regards to wind direction and not on sunny days when other gardens are being enjoyed). Dog mess is still a problem and residents are asked to ensure that appropriate bags are available to all dog walkers, including after dark.
Vehicle speed continues to be a significant concern and residents and their visitors are asked to drive with care and should be especially aware of children, walkers and cyclists. 20's plenty stickers available from yout road representative.
